We invite expressions of interest from retail, childcare, and complementary operators to establish a presence within SkyRidge, one of the Gold Coast's most significant new master-planned communities.

Three pad sites are on offer accessed off Hinkler Drive, totalling up to ~6,000m2 GLA across Sites A and B, with GLA flexibility on Site D subject to final design.

Also planned for the site is a Neighbourhood Centre proposed for delivery in 2029.

SkyRidge offers operators the opportunity to establish an early and lasting presence in a growing community.

SkyRidge

SkyRidge is a 342-hectare residential and mixed-use development on the Gold Coast, delivering up to 3,500 dwellings and a community of approximately 10,000 residents by 2035. The estate is set within 75 hectares of parkland, including a 3km ecological corridor and 16km of walking and bike trails, with public art integrated throughout.​

Strategically positioned on the western side of the M1 Motorway with access via Exit 75 and two major entry points from Hinkler Drive, SkyRidge is approximately 20 minutes from the Gold Coast's beaches and is well served by public transport, with Nerang and Robina train stations nearby and numerous local bus routes.​

SkyRidge has a steady trajectory of growth that underpins long-term demand for local retail, childcare and community services. The local population is notably young and family-orientated a key indicator of demand for childcare, family-focused retail and recreational amenity. With above average household incomes influenced by larger households sizes, translating to stronger household spending capacity to support local retail services.
